If you can only pick one: Dazzling or Wrathful?
I have a 5* Priscilla I want to use on a cavalry team, but I don't have access to the B Skill Wrathful Staff. So when I upgrade my Priscilla's weapon (Panic+, because I don't have Gravity+ or Slow+, and while I have Fear+, I've already invested so much in the 5* Sakura I got a few months ago that I don't want to give her up), is Dazzling or Wrathful more important to have?

By and large, it depends on the role Priscilla would need to fulfill in cavalry team. If you want an auxiliary damage dealer, then Wrathful is the way to go. If you prefer debuffs and would not want retaliatory damage, and to just leave the dirty work to your other ponies, dazzling is right up your alley. I use a similar setup for my cavalry team myself: Priscilla debuffs foes unscathed, then gets Repositioned out of the way, clearing the lane for my other characters (Xander and Camus fit the bill here nicely).

Hello, cleric and Priscilla enthusiast here! I'd say it would depend on what her purpose is! Panic+ is most useful for wrecking teams like horse emblem, and distant counter isnt too popular on them, so wrathful can be good if you're confident in her atk stat, but dazzling is also very useful if you're afraid of Cecilia and her raven tome.
If you have a spare Camilla, Lucius, or Azama though, you can make a VERY fun build i like to use on my Genny. You'd give Priscilla dazzling pain+, savage blow 3, as well as the savage blow seal. This would allow her to do MASSIVE amounts of damage to many units at once, even if she cant kill them. It then lets the rest of you team easily pick off the dying foes

In this case, it doesn’t really matter what IVs you have long term; sure, you can go wrathful refinement, but the only unit who has dazzling staff right now is Bridal Lyn, a limited unit who may never come back again. Genny is a unit you can find on normal banners no matter what, so in the long term, Dazzling staff will be better as a refinement unless someone who isn’t a limited release unit gets that skill.
